What are the necessary procedures to request an operating license for a private security company in the Dominican Republic?

To request the operating license of a private security company in the Dominican Republic, you must go to the Superintendency of Private Security. You must complete an application and provide detailed information about the security services you will offer, trained personnel, security measures, among others. In addition, a thorough evaluation will be carried out to ensure compliance with established requirements and regulations before granting the operating license.

What are the rights of children in cases of de facto separation from their parents in Peru?

In cases of de facto separation of parents in Peru, children have similar rights to divorce cases. They have the right to maintain a close and continuous relationship with both parents, to receive food, to be protected and cared for, and to participate in decisions that affect them. Parents have the responsibility to ensure the well-being of their children, even in situations of de facto separation, and must comply with their legal and financial obligations.
